1988 F350 Cummins, NV5600, 241HD T-case conversion
Sooooo, the time has come to start my conversion.
Here's the truck:
1988 F350 currently has 351, C6 auto, ?? T-Case, KP Dana 60 Front, 10.25 rear
4.10 gears, Detroit locker in rear, front is open.
Found a complete wrecked (running) 2004 Ram 3500 4x4, 5.9 Cummins, NV5600 6 Speed, NP241HD for a song and a dance.
The swap will start as soon as I can get the Dodge home and the front clip off of it.
A few questions for those who have done this.
1. Who has the best "kit" to do this as far as motor mounts and such?
2. Who is going to be my best bet as far as the wiring harness being built?
3. How much of a pain in the edit is this really gonna be????
I know I should have gone the 12 valve route, but I just could not pass this deal up. The motor has 13,000 miles on it, along with a South Bend clutch before it was wrecked. Any help or suggestions is greatly appreciated.
